Q: Is 47,396 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 47,396 is not a prime number.

Why is 47,396 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 47396 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 17 34 41 68 82 164 289 578 697 1,156 1,394 2,788 11,849 23,698 and 47,396, with no remainder.

Since 47,396 cannot be divided by just 1 and 47,396, it is not a prime number.
